Testbench to determine the harmonic order of a SimRF Circuit Envelope simulation

Determine the harmonic order to find the best tradeoff between simulation time and accuracy.

This testbench shows how to determine the harmonic order of a SimRF Circuit Envelope simulation for a non-linear system by examining results in the time and in the frequency domain. The harmonic order of a Circuit Envelope simulation has impact on the simulation accuracy and speed. In general high harmonic order provides more accurate results but it is slower to simulate. As a user, you might want to determine the harmonic order and find the best tradeoff between simulation speed and accuracy.
